Ethan Davis is a scholar working on Artificial Intelligence, Information Systems and Management and Computer Networks and Communications. According to data from OpenAlex, Ethan Davis has authored 19 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Artificial Intelligence, 5 papers in Information Systems and Management and 4 papers in Computer Networks and Communications. Recurrent topics in Ethan Davis's work include Scientific Computing and Data Management (5 papers), Advanced Computational Techniques and Applications (4 papers) and Research Data Management Practices (4 papers). Ethan Davis is often cited by papers focused on Scientific Computing and Data Management (5 papers), Advanced Computational Techniques and Applications (4 papers) and Research Data Management Practices (4 papers). Ethan Davis collaborates with scholars based in United States, Italy and Slovakia. Ethan Davis's co-authors include Christopher D. Elvidge, E. A. Kihn, H. W. Kroehl, Kimberly Baugh, C. W. Davis, K. Baugh, Stefano Nativi, V. R. Hobson, David Cocero Matesanz and Lorenzo Bigagli and has published in prestigious journals such as SHILAP Revista de lepidopterología, Global Change Biology and International Journal of Remote Sensing.
